Resonance ionization spectromicroscopy (RISM) with subwavelength spatial resolution: The first observation of single color centers
- 1. Institute of Spectroscopy Russian Academy of Sciences, Troitsk, Moscow region 142092 (Russian Federation)
Description
We present the first experimental realization of RISM technique based on laser photoelectron projection microscope. Single F2 color centers on LiF needle tip surface were for the first time observed. Future prospects of the method are discussed
